Transaction 03d857880a445cb8c23b438188c36f07f15cf1b84a2b27fbdad3570d732dd691
1 Input
1 Output
-
03d857880a445cb8c23b438188c36f07f15cf1b84a2b27fbdad3570d732dd691:0
- value
- 489569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6da53dd9c5ca6fd97c20f7acda084582ffddd5f OP_EQUAL
- address
- 3JMrT8B4pNEkNKvivvLWUDmnchCVGBcT76